In this article, we Inwizards, a leading <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.inwizards.com\/\">software development company<\/a><\/strong> will guide you through the key aspects of Odoo, helping you weigh its features, benefits, and potential challenges to see if it aligns with your unique business needs.<\/span><\/p>\n<h2><strong>What is Odoo?<\/strong><\/h2>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Odoo is an all-in-one business management software suite that offers a wide range of applications and modules to streamline various aspects of your business operations. It&#8217;s designed to integrate seamlessly with different departments like sales, <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.inwizards.com\/odoo-crm.php\">CRM<\/a><\/strong>, inventory, accounting, HR, and more, providing a unified platform for managing diverse business processes.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><strong>Key Features and Functionalities Of Odoo:<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Odoo boasts a plethora of features and functionalities tailored to meet the needs of businesses of all sizes and industries. Some of its standout features include: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Modular Structure<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: Odoo is built on a modular structure, allowing businesses to select and implement only the modules they need, thereby customizing the system to fit their specific requirements.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Integration Capabilities<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: One of Odoo&#8217;s strengths is its ability to integrate with various third-party applications and services, enabling smooth data flow between different systems and eliminating silos.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Scalability<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: Whether you&#8217;re a small startup or a large enterprise, Odoo can scale alongside your business growth. You can easily add or remove modules and users as needed, ensuring flexibility and adaptability.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>User-Friendly Interface: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Odoo features an intuitive and user-friendly interface that makes navigation and usage a breeze for employees at all levels of technical proficiency.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Automation: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> With built-in automation capabilities, Odoo helps streamline repetitive tasks, improve efficiency, and reduce manual workload, freeing up time for more strategic activities.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3><strong>Versions and Pricing<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Odoo offers several versions tailored to different business needs and budgets: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Community Edition<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: The Community Edition is open-source and free to use, making it an attractive option for small businesses and startups with limited budgets. However, it may lack some advanced features and support compared to the Enterprise Edition.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Enterprise Edition: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> The Enterprise Edition is a paid version of Odoo that offers additional features, technical support, and services tailored to the needs of larger businesses. Pricing for the Enterprise Edition varies based on the number of users and selected modules.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><strong>Looking for <a href=\"https:\/\/www.inwizards.com\/blog\/odoo-crm-for-small-businesses\/\">Odoo ERP and CRM Solution for your Small Business<\/a>? Read More<\/strong><\/p>\n<h3><strong>Potential Drawbacks of Using Odoo<\/strong><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While Odoo offers numerous benefits, it&#8217;s essential to consider potential drawbacks before making a decision.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Learning Curve<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: Implementing and configuring Odoo may require a learning curve, especially for users who are unfamiliar with ERP systems or software customization. Training your team to effectively use Odoo and maximizing its capabilities may take time and resources.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Customization Complexity<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: While Odoo provides extensive customization options, complex customization projects can be challenging and may require technical expertise. Businesses with unique or highly specialized requirements may need to invest in custom development or consulting services to achieve their desired outcomes.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Support Limitations: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> While the Odoo community provides valuable support resources, businesses relying solely on community support may face limitations, particularly for complex issues or advanced functionalities. Opting for the Enterprise Edition provides access to official technical support from Odoo, but it comes at an additional cost.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In the next sections, we&#8217;ll explore real-world case studies of businesses that have successfully implemented Odoo and discuss key considerations for businesses evaluating Odoo for their operations.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3><b>Key Considerations of Odoo for Your Business<\/b><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Before committing to Odoo for your business, it&#8217;s essential to carefully evaluate several key considerations:<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Compatibility with Existing Systems:<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> Assess how well Odoo integrates with your existing systems and applications.
